An Illinois judge sentenced Joseph M. Czuba to 53 years for fatally stabbing 6-year-old Wadee Alfayoumi and injuring his mother, Hanan Shaheen, fueled by anti-Muslim hate. The brutal attack emerged amidst rising tensions following the Hamas-Israel conflict, concerning many in Illinois's Palestinian American and Muslim communities. Ms. Shaheen testified about Czuba's escalating hostility toward Muslims, culminating in a violent outburst that left her injured and her son dead. This incident has sparked fears linked to the dehumanizing rhetoric directed at Palestinians in contemporary discourse.
Judge Amy Bertani-Tomczak stated the brutal attack on Wadee Alfayoumi and his mother, Hanan Shaheen, elicited fear and anger in Illinois's Palestinian American and Muslim communities.
This tragic event, linked to rising anti-Muslim sentiment, was shaped by divisive political rhetoric that has dehumanized Palestinians, leaving communities frightened.
